中,使用正則表達式是一種常見的文本處理方法。然而,有時候我們可能需要使用一些替代方法來處理文本數據。以下是一些常用的替代方法
1. 使用字符串方法
d()等,可以對文本進行處理,而不需要使用正則表達式。以下是一些示例
使用split()方法分割字符串
text = "Hello, "
words = text.split(",")t(words) 輸出 ['Hello', ' ']
使用replace()方法替換字符串
text = "Hello, "ew")tew!"
d()方法查找子字符串
text = "Hello, "dexd("world")tdex) 輸出 7
2. 使用第三方庫
中還有許多第三方庫可以用于文本處理,如BeautifulSoup、NLTK和TextBlob等。這些庫提供了許多有用的功能,如HTML解析、自然語言處理和文本分類等。以下是一個使用TextBlob庫進行情感分析的示例
port TextBlob
blob = TextBlob(text)timenttiment.polarityttiment) 輸出 0.5
dasdasdas庫讀取CSV文件的示例
portdas as pd
df = pd.read_csv("data.csv")t(df.head()) 輸出前5行數據
總之,雖然正則表達式是一種強大的文本處理方法,但有時候我們可能需要使用一些替代方法來處理文本數據。上述方法只是其中的一部分,讀者可以根據具體需求選擇合適的方法來處理文本數據。